class lsst.meas.algorithms.StampsBase(stamps, metadata=None, use_mask=True, use_variance=True, use_archive=False)#

Bases: ABC, Sequence

Collection of stamps and associated metadata.

Parameters#

stampsiterable

This should be an iterable of dataclass objects a la ~lsst.meas.algorithms.Stamp.

metadataPropertyList, optional

Metadata associated with the objects within the stamps.

use_maskbool, optional

If True read and write the mask data. Default True.

use_variancebool, optional

If True read and write the variance data. Default True.

use_archivebool, optional

If True, read and write an Archive that contains a Persistable associated with each stamp, for example a Transform or a WCS. Default False.

Notes#

A butler can be used to read only a part of the stamps, specified by a bbox:

>>> starSubregions = butler.get(
        "brightStarStamps",
        dataId,
        parameters={"bbox": bbox}
    )
